Abdul Haq Bhurgari in the region of Sindh is a town located in Pakistan - some 622 mi or ( 1001 km ) South of Islamabad , the country's capital .

Samaro

Samaro, is a town in the Sindh province of Pakistan. The town is the headquarters of a taluka (an administrative subdivision) of Umarkot District.

Mirpur Khas Division

Mirpur Khas Division is an administrative division of the Sindh Province of Pakistan. It was abolished in 2000 but restored again on 11 July 2011. Mirpur Khas is the divisional headquarter of Mirpur Khas Division.
